Ghana’s starting 11 to face Morocco on Monday in the AFCON is finally out

The Senior National team, Black Stars if Ghana faces Morocco in the African Cup of Nations in group C coming Monday, January 9, 2022. The head coach, Milovan Rajevac’s first possible starting 11.

Andy Yiadom, Baba Rahman, Alexander Djiku and Daniel Amartey may be defending for the Stars.

Thomas Partey and Iddrisu Baba may play the pivotal role.

Kamaldeen Sulemana and Jordan Ayew operate from the left and right wings.

Andrew Ayew is expected to use the line.

The possible line up goes like this,

1. Jojo Wollacot

2. Andy Yiadom

3. Baba Rahman

4. Alexander Djiku

5. Daniel Amartey

6. Thomas Partey

7. Baba Iddrisu

8. Kudus Mohammed

9. Kamaldeen Sulemana

10. Jordan Ayew

11. Andrew Ayew
